Installation Instructions

This article outlines two straightforward methods for installing Campus Guide on PC Windows and Mac.

Using BlueStacks

  1. Download the APK/XAPK file from this page.
  2. Install BlueStacks by visiting http://bluestacks.com.
  3. Open the APK/XAPK file by double-clicking it. This action will launch BlueStacks and begin the application's installation. If the APK file does not automatically open with BlueStacks, right-click on it and select 'Open with...', then navigate to BlueStacks. Alternatively, you can drag-and-drop the APK file onto the BlueStacks home screen.
  4. Wait a few seconds for the installation to complete. Once done, the installed app will appear on the BlueStacks home screen. Click its icon to start using the application.

About this app

The SJH Campus Guide has been designed as a guide for getting around the St. James’s Hospital campus in Dublin 8, Ireland. The primary purpose is to assist patients, visitors and staff to locate facilities and amenities across the campus and to make it easier to engage with hospital services.

Features of the app include:
- How to get here
- Campus Maps (for getting around the campus once you have arrived)
- Video Guides (short videos showing how to get from A to B)
- Alerts (highlighting key changes of the campus including new buildings opening or some services moving from one building to another)
- Contact Details
- Public Transport Information
- Favourites Tab – to allow you to build your own set of services/amenties
- Search – using text to search the entire app for a location/service
- Dynamic changes – each location/amenity in the app includes a button to “suggest change” which get emailed to us for consideration. You can also suggest a “new place” that is not yet in the app by going to the information tab on the homescreen. Any changes we then make get pushed into the app on your phone (i.e. you don’t need to update the app or download it again to get this new changes).
- Offline Access – Maps and images are all available offline (no internet needed) once you have installed the app. Videos however do require an internet connection (streamed).
